A CD takes about five to ten minutes to upload into iTunes.
Once the files are in iTunes, it's just a matter of dragging and dropping them onto the iPod which won't take more than a few minutes.
When you import the audio into iTunes, as long as your computer is hooked up to the internet, iTunes will fill in most of the data about the CDs assuming the albums are registered in the database. I often have to tweak things a little bit to fit my categories, which can be done quite easily by selecting the track/album in question and going to File>Get Info.
I suggest getting the largest iPod you can possibly get. I have the 160gb and it's very convenient to have built a representation of my entire collection on one device. Still, you could easily fit 200 albums on an iPod a quarter of that size.
